About This Book

Tara Hastings never meant to come to Crystal Creek. She's fled to the Texas Hill Country hoping to protect herself and her four-year-old son from the fallout of a nasty divorce.

Grady McKinney's home is the open road. Born and raised in Crystal Creek, he thinks he's escaped it for good.

Then an accident maroons him in the last place on earth he wants to stay.

Tara's taken on the task of restoring an isolated ranch house, and she desperately needs help. Grady can do almost anything -- except settle down. He also desperately needs a job. Responsible Tara shouldn't be attracted to footloose

Grady, but she is. Worse, her vulnerable son adores him!
